CHOCOLATE CARAMEL BARS



Chocolate Caramel Bars image

Taking dessert or another treat to a church or school potluck is never a problem for me. I jump at the chance to offer these rich, chocolaty bars.-

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 40m

Yield 3 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 package (11 ounces) caramels
1 can (5 ounces) evaporated milk, divided
3/4 cup butter, softened
1 package German chocolate cake mix (regular size)
2 cups semisweet chocolate chips

Steps:

  • In a small saucepan over low heat, melt caramels with 1/4 cup milk; stir until smooth. Meanwhile, in a large bowl, cream butter until light and fluffy. Beat in dry cake mix and remaining milk., Spread half of the dough into a greased 13-in. x 9-in. baking pan. Bake at 350° for 6 minutes; sprinkle with chocolate chips. , Gently spread caramel mixture over chips. Drop remaining dough by tablespoonfuls over caramel layer. Return to the oven for 15 minutes.

CHEWY CHOCOLATE-COCONUT BARS



Chewy Chocolate-Coconut Bars image

warning...these are *extremely* addicting, be prepared to eat half a pan right away! if desired reduce the coconut and add in some chopped nuts :)

Provided by Kittencalrecipezazz

Categories     Bar Cookie

Time 35m

Yield 20 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 cup flour
1 teaspoon baking pow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
2/3 cup shortening
2 cups brown sugar, packed
2 teaspoons vanilla extract
3 large eggs
1 1/2 cups semi-sweet chocolate chips
1 1/2 cups shredded coconut

Steps:

  • Set oven to 350 degrees.
  • Grease a 13 x9-inch baking pan.
  • In a large bowl cream shortening, brown sugar, eggs and vanilla until well blended.
  • In a small bowl mix together flour, baking powder and salt; add to the creamed mixture, mix until blended.
  • Mix in the coconut & chocolate chips.
  • Transfer/spread the mixture in the prepared pan.
  • Bake 20-25 minutes.
  • Let cool before slicing.

CHEWY CARAMELS



Chewy Caramels image

Buttery-rich, creamy, dreamy..divine caramels. Do not make these on a damp day as they may not set up properly.

Provided by evelynathens

Categories     Candy

Time 1h10m

Yield 90 caramels

Number Of Ingredients 6

2 cups sugar
2 cups heavy cream
1 3/4 cups light corn syrup
8 ounces butter
1 pinch salt
2 teaspoons vanilla extract

Steps:

  • Lightly butter the bottom of a 9 X 13 inch baking pan.
  • Line the pan with foil, pressing it evenly into the corners.
  • Lightly butter the foil.
  • Butter the sides of a heavy, 4-quart saucepan.
  • Add the sugar, 1 cup of the heavy cream, the corn syrup, butter and salt and cook over medium heat, stirring, until the butter has melted and the sugar has dissolved completely, about 5 minutes.
  • Bring the mixture to a boil and clip a candy thermometer to the pan.
  • Continue cooking at a medium boil, without stirring, until the temperature reaches 242F, 25-30 minutes.
  • Slowly pour in the remaining 1 cup cream, letting the mixture continue to boil; stir.
  • Boil without stirring until the temperature reaches 246F, about 20 minutes.
  • Remove the pan from heat.
  • Add the vanilla and stir just to blend.
  • Pour the caramel into the prepared pan.
  • Do not scrape any caramel left on the bottom of the saucepan into your prepared pan - enjoy that by yourself, you deserve it!
  • Set the baking pan on a rack to cool, then cover with plastic wrap and let sit at room temperature for at least 4 hours or overnight.
  • Invert the caramel slab onto a cutting board and peel off the foil.
  • Using a sharp knife, score the caramel lengthwise into 9 strips and crosswise into 10.
  • Cut through the slab.
  • You will end up with 90 candies.
  • Wrap each candy in cellophane and store at room temperature for up to 1 week, refrigerate for up to 2 weeks, or freeze for up to 1 month.

CHEWY CHOCOLATE CHIP BARS



Chewy Chocolate Chip Bars image

These bars are heavenly my family eats them up so fast I usually don't get very many, once you try these scrumptious bars you will always be asked to make more. A great way to your families heart

Provided by Karenm3

Categories     Bar Cookie

Time 1h5m

Yield 36 bars

Number Of Ingredients 11

1/2 cup butter or 1/2 cup margarine
1/2 cup brown sugar, packed
1 cup flour
2 large eggs
1 cup brown sugar, packed
1 1/2 teaspoons vanilla
2 tablespoons flour
1 teaspoon baking pow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 cup chopped walnuts
1 cup chocolate chips (or another kind of your liking)

Steps:

  • Pastry: In a small bowl mix together margarine and brown sugar until creamy, stir in flour.
  • Pat into the bottom of a greased 9x13" pan and bake 350° for 10 minutes.
  • Let cool.
  • In a medium bowl beat together eggs and brown sugar until well blended, mix in the vanilla, flour, baking powder, salt and nuts, spread evenly over pastry, sprinkle with chocolate chips and bake 350° for 20-25 minutes until top is golden.
  • Cut into bars.

CHEWY CARAMEL BARS



Chewy Caramel Bars image

Another recipe I got from The Taste of Homes Simple and Delicious magazine that I wanna make with the kids.

Provided by bamamom3

Categories     Bar Cookie

Time 50m

Yield 24 bars

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 (18 1/4 ounce) package yellow cake mix
1 (5 ounce) can evaporated milk
1/2 cup nuts, chopped
1/4 cup butter, melted
36 Rolo chocolates, halved

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, combine the cake mix, milk, nuts and butter. Spread half into a greased 13 x 9 inche baking pan. Bake at 350 degrees for 13-15 minutes or until set.
  • Place candies, cut side down, over crust, top with remaining cake mixture.
  • Bake 25-30 minutes longer or until golden brown. Cool on a wire rack. Cut into bars.
